#827305 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#827305 is composed of 51% red, 45.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 52.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#827305 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e60a with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#827305 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#827305 has RGB values of R:130, G:115,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.96,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8549125.

Shades and Tints of #827305
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110f01 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#827305
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444443 is the less saturated color, while #827305 is the most saturated one.
